MEGA - QUIXOTE

THE UPGRADED SUPER MARKET

Graduate Thesis, 2019

Location: Tokyo, Japan

Professor(s): Matias Del Campo & Sandra Manninger

Studio Guide: Alexandra Carlson, Computer Vision and Robotics PhD student

Team: Aaradhana Aiyappa, Kalin Ngo, Yaxin Zheng

The project aims to redefine the role of Artificial Intelligence in our very near future. AI has already taken over complex computational tasks and the question now is, what next ?

Our project takes the help of AI tools such as Google’s Deep Dream and the Genetic Algorithm based Grasshopper plugin, Biomorpher in a unique script to aid in the process of design. The AI - human designed output is sited in Tokyo, Japan where it houses a modern cultural center. The building ceiling reinterprets a Japanese stroll garden, a contemporary entertainment space and a one stop shop for all retail fantasies. Deep within the building lies concealed, the true mechanisms that help the building function. Unknown to the public, the Artificial Intelligence works with the humans to aid in design, entertainment, production and all other mechanisms that keep the building alive. Playing off the existing Don - Quixote market in Tokyo, this project relooks at the excesses of our consumerist society and develops a new atmospheric and spatial strategy to cater to it.
